Buying or selling a home in Woodbridge? A thorough home inspection is a crucial step in the process, ensuring you know exactly what you're getting into. As a licensed home inspector with years of experience conducting hundreds of inspections in Woodbridge, I’ve seen firsthand the unique challenges and quirks of homes in our area. From charming post-war bungalows to modern builds, Woodbridge’s housing stock is diverse, but it often comes with its own set of red flags. Whether it's aging electrical systems in older neighborhoods like Marumsco Hills or foundation settling in homes built on slab-on-grade construction, a professional inspection can help you avoid costly surprises.
Woodbridge's climate brings its own risks, too. Heavy rainfall and seasonal humidity can lead to mold growth in crawlspaces, while shifting soils may cause cracks in foundations. High radon levels are another concern in Northern Virginia, making radon testing a must for many homeowners. Additionally, termite inspections are commonly required during real estate transactions here, given the prevalence of wood-destroying insects in the region.
Most standard home inspections in Woodbridge range from $350 to $650, depending on the size of the property and any additional services, such as sewer line inspections or thermal imaging. As licensed inspectors accredited by the Virginia Department of Professional and Occupational Regulation (DPOR), we provide detailed reports that meet all local real estate requirements, ensuring you can confidently move forward with your transaction.
